What to Expect
Join an electrifying workshop every Thursday during school terms where you’ll explore traditional Brazilian percussion instruments and rhythms such as samba and samba reggae. The sessions are welcoming to all skill levels, with friendly members ready to help you along the way. Expect a lively atmosphere filled with music, camaraderie, and a few laughs as you learn.
Activity Details
Under the expert guidance of Mark Grunden and the talented O'Ziriguidum members, you’ll learn techniques and patterns of Brazilian drumming. Classes cover basics of each instrument and rhythm before moving into songs. Instruments are provided, but bring ear plugs, drinks, and snacks to stay comfortable.
